Wellington City Council, Ngaio Going Carbon Neutral and Pedal Ready are teaming up to run social bike tours of the recent street changes in Ngaio and the surrounding area. Build confidence and skills to travel safely and efficiently by paihikara (bike) while getting to know the bike improvements in Ngaio!The ride will finish at Ngaio Union Church, where there will be the monthly Repair Cafe that runs till 1pm for those who want to attend. A good excuse to bring a friend and get your belongings repaired!
Please allow 2 hours for the ride. Arrive 30 minutes early if you are renting a bike.
These rides are suitable for people who:
- Know how to ride a bike but aren't yet travelling by bike in the city; or
- Those travelling by bike in the city but would like to gain confidence; or
- Those who want to learn how to use new infrastructure.
Open to riders aged 18+ (or 13+ if accompanied by an adult). Families are also welcome to bring younger children on cargo bikes or bike seats provided themselves. Please enquire directly with Switched on Bikes if you'd like to borrow a bike seat for the tour.
